A wine steeped in Franco-English history

Château Corbin Michotte is part of a history where French and English culture intertwine. This vast estate is relatively close to Cheval Blanc and Figeac. It is also close to Pomerol and Petrus. The estate is cradled by homogeneous winds and fed by gravelly-sandy croups derived from the quaternary Isle water table. The terrain is ideal for the natural aeration and expansion of vineyards.

The manor was originally a feudal property of the Black Prince. In its modern architecture, it is the product of a visionary transformation by former professor Jean-Noël Boidron’s ancestors in 1855. The reputation of Château Corbin Michotte is maintained today by Jean-Noël Boidron, who represents the owner and operator. He is assisted by his children, Isabelle, Emmanuel and Hubert.

Château Corbin Michotte: a triple-component combination

The unique characteristics of Château Corbin Michotte’s terroir and vineyard make it an outstanding wine adopted in some thirty countries. Château Corbin Michotte’s vineyards are tended in the old-fashioned way, without the use of herbicides. Seven hectares of plants give off a delicate scent of pure-sourced citrus. Château Corbin Michotte prioritizes moderate, high-quality yields, preserved in high-standard oak barrels. All inputs are from natural sources to preserve the environment and ensure that none of the fruit’s flavor is lost.

Château Corbin Michotte’s vineyard is based on a highly elaborate blend of grape varieties, the effects of which are exceptional. It’s a skilful blend of 65% Merlot, 30% Cabernet Franc and 5% Cabernet Sauvignon. This unique local recipe is coupled with a weeding method adapted to each species, facilitating natural aeration.
